On Sun, Dec 12, 2004 at 12:53:11AM +0000, Jamie Jones wrote:
> 
> Trying to get the SpeedTouch ADSL modem to work with Freebsd 5.3-RELEASE,
> I got the kernel error:
> 
>  | pppoa2 : pusb_endpoint_open failed
>  | 
>  | WARNING: Driver mistake: destroy_dev on 238/1
>  | 
>  | panic: don't do that
> 
> After some googling, I found a patch to ugen.h by Jay Cornwall, that
> was posted to freebsd-current exactly a year ago today:
> 
> http://unix.derkeiler.com/Mailing-Lists/FreeBSD/current/2003-12/1005.html
> 
> I applied this patch to the ugen.c that comes with 5.3-RELEASE (patching
> manually to cope with the changes to ugen.c since his patch was posted)
> and everything has been working like a charm ever since (over a week later)
> 
> I was just wondering why this patch was never committed to the tree,
> and if it's just been overlooked, is there any reason why it can't be
> applied now ?

Perhaps it was never submitted as a PR, so it got lost.  Was there any
followup discussion on the mailing list?
